The Role

We have an exciting opportunity for a Senior Embedded Software Engineer to develop solutions for real‑time control of power electronics and motor drives. You will join a dynamic and progressive technology team with a diverse range of skills, working to research and realise innovative solutions to enhance our products. How to prepare for a job interview at Atlas Copco

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of embedded systems and real-time motor control. Familiarise yourself with the latest technologies and trends in power electronics and motor drives, as this will show your passion and expertise during the interview.

Showcase Your Projects

Prepare to discuss specific projects you've worked on that relate to the role. Highlight your contributions, the challenges you faced, and how you overcame them. This will demonstrate your problem-solving skills and practical experience.

Ask Smart Questions

Come prepared with insightful questions about the company's technology stack, team dynamics, and future projects. This not only shows your interest in the role but also hel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.

Be Yourself

While it's important to showcase your technical skills, don't forget to let your personality shine through. Companies are looking for team players who can fit into their culture, so be genuine and let them see the real you.
